St Marie Cathedral

St Marie's Cathedral is situated on Norfolk Row, a quiet street just off Fargate, a busy shopping area in the centre of Sheffield. The Cathedral is easy to miss and almost seems hidden away, which gives you a clue to its origin.
About this building
For more information visit on this building visit